About AWEC:

Established in 1991 by a group of educated Afghan women in exile, the Afghan Women's Educational Center (AWEC) is a nonprofit, nonsectarian, nonpolitical, and nongovernmental organization dedicated to advocating for and raising awareness about the rights of women and children in Islam.

Our core activities focus on empowering women, eliminating violence, and increasing women's participation in both domestic and societal spheres.

With over three decades of experience, AWEC possesses a profound understanding of Afghanistan's socioeconomic, cultural, and political landscape. We are recognized as a leading organization that addresses the diverse needs of various communities, which are shaped by numerous social and economic factors.

Since 2002, AWEC has collaborated with women and communities to enhance access to education, health, and vocational services in Afghanistan. Our initiatives extend to livelihood improvement, protection, Water, Sanitation, and Hygiene (WASH), humanitarian aid, grant management, capacity building, social rehabilitation, cohesion, and justice. AWEC has successfully implemented projects in Logar, Faryab, Kapisa, Khost, Panjshir, Wardak, Kabul, Balkh, Herat, Nangarhar, Kandahar, Badakhshan, Parwan, Paktia, Paktika, Laghman, Nuristan, and Bamyan provinces, maintaining an active presence in Kabul, Balkh, Herat, Nangarhar, Kandahar, Badakhshan, Parwan, Paktia, Paktika, Laghman, Nuristan, and Bamyan.

Our vision in AWEC is “an inclusive and just society with sensitized and responsive public and private sector, where all women and children have access to opportunities to improve their quality of life in order to realize their full potential”.

Job Descriptions:

The Embedded Advisor for Finance and Logistics will provide high-level, strategic mentorship to strengthen AWEC’s Finance, Procurement, and Logistics management practices, processes, and compliance with organizational policies and relevant laws. The advisor will operate on a part-time basis, with flexibility to conduct physical visits and meetings both during official hours and after hours, in coordination with the respective department heads.

The advisor is expected to conduct a thorough review of all existing policies, procedures, documents, templates, audit reports, and observations across both Finance and Logistics functions. Based on this comprehensive assessment, the advisor will provide mentorship and technical guidance in strategic and high-impact areas, intentionally avoiding engagement in basic or routine matters. The focus will be on structured, result-driven interventions that build institutional capacity and ensure alignment with global best practices and AWEC’s internal policies.

Responsibilities:

Conduct a comprehensive review of all existing Finance and Logistics policies, procedures, documents, templates, audit reports, and observations.

Review and analyze audit reports, operational documents, financial procedures, and procurement records to identify compliance and efficiency gaps.

Work collaboratively with the Finance and Logistics Managers to develop strategic solutions to recurring issues.

Provide high-level mentorship and coaching to department heads and key staff, focusing on strategic and complex issues, and avoiding basic operational matters to strengthen their knowledge of budget forecasting and planning, cash flow management, procurement planning, asset management, and etc.

Advise on current Finance, Procurement, and Logistics policies and procedures to be further aligned with AWEC’s values, legal requirements, and global standards.

Offer advisory support on risk mitigation, internal controls, and policy refinement.

Monitor and report on key indicators and progress in both departments and report progress to the Executive Director.

Remain available for in-person sessions and consultations during and outside official hours when mutually agreed upon.

Expected Deliverables:

Departmental assessment report highlighting gaps and recommendations.

Action plan and mentoring schedule.

Revised or recommended policies/SOPs/templates for both departments.

End-of-assignment report with key results, lessons learned, and sustainability suggestions.
